. This study proposes a corona pandemic model that incorporates both reported and unreported cases of virus to be more realistic. In addition, it is advised to employ both preventive measures: vaccination and treatment and applied them at the simultaneously. The optimal controls were characterized with the maximum Pontryagin principle. Finally, the results of the numerical simulations demonstrate the utility of the proposed control mechanisms and this modeling

Communications in Mathematical Biology and Neuroscience (CMBN) is a peer-reviewed open access international journal, which is aimed to provide a publication forum for important research in all aspects of mathematical biology and neuroscience. This journal will accept high quality articles containing original research results and survey articles of exceptional merit.
